Role Models: Helen Keller and Others

The story of Helen Keller serves as a powerful reminder that those with both deafness and blindness can achieve incredible feats. Keller became deaf and blind at the age of 19 months and overcame these challenges to become a renowned author and social activist. Her resilience and determination serve as an inspiration to many, proving that with the right resources and support, individuals can thrive in the face of adversity.

Resources and Support

There are numerous resources and support systems available for those who are deaf and blind. Braille, sign language, and advanced technology are just a few examples of tools that can help these individuals overcome challenges and lead fulfilling lives. Special schools around the world offer tailored education and training programs, equipping students with the skills they need to navigate daily life. Innovative devices and assistive technologies enable individuals to interact with the world and experience a wide range of activities, from reading to communicating with others.

Advancements in science and technology continue to benefit individuals with disabilities. From braille devices to sign language apps, new tools are constantly being developed to help deaf and blind individuals lead independent and joyful lives. With these resources, they can learn, work, and participate in society, just like anyone else.
